Scientists have identified a little-known gut bacterium that appears to be strongly linked to good health, according to a large international study led by researchers at the University of Cambridge. The bacterium, labeled CAG-170, was found in significantly higher levels in healthy people than in individuals with inflammatory bowel disease, obesity and chronic fatigue syndrome. ...

Off the coast of Papua New Guinea, scientists have stumbled upon an extraordinary discovery: a previously unknown type of hydrothermal field that showcases a remarkable blend of geological processes. Here, hot hydrothermal fluids rise from beneath the seafloor, while simultaneously, substantial amounts of methane and other hydrocarbons escape from the surrounding sediments. Ludwig Maximilian University of Munich (LMU) researchers have made a significant discovery regarding ribosomes—often known as the cell’s protein-building machinery. These essential components not only construct proteins by translating genetic information from mRNA but also play a key role in detecting cellular stress.
